Guayule (Parthenium argentatum Gray), a latex producting shrub from northern Mexico and southwestern Texas, has been considered a biable alternative commercial crop for arid lands throughout the world. Stand establishment by direct seeding has been ineffectual because of problems with seed germination. Seed dormancy has been ascribed as one of the main reason for low germination. Special seed treatments, such as physical and chemical conditioning, have been devised to overcome embryo and seed coat dormancy, thereby improving germination and emergence. However, the treatments described in the literature have not ben as effective as expected, and many of tehm are costly and time consuming. The objective of this study was to determine the effects of nine preconditioning treatments on the percentage and rate of termination and emergence, and seedling fresh weight. Three-year-old seed of line AZ-101, AZ-3, and N9-3 were analyzed with X-ray to determine the seed lot quality. The results showed differences in quality (defined as seeds containing embryos and endosperm) among the three lines; however, no differences were found for percentage and rate of germination and emergence, and seeding fresh weight among the nine treatments. These results suggest that in older seed lots seed quality is of greater importance in determining germination and emergence than conditioning treatments. |
